In this case you seem ignorant (sorry - we Aussies tell it like it is) of the fact that Jesus himself had attributed the position of shepherd in this reference to himself (Matt. 26:35; Mark 14:27).
Of course, the FDS of the WTS has nothing to do with Matthew's gospel, at least have never drawn any plausible link.
v7 seems to be explanatory of v6, particularly describing how the "wounds" came about. It is of that "man" alone that God could use the term "my associate" in similar terms to John 10:30.
Surely the rest of the chapter refers to literal Israel - after all, it clearly needs to be read with chapter 12, and it is very hard to make any break or draw any conclusion that it should be spiritualised ever.

BTW - your suggestion that v1 refers to the Internet is hardly worthy of response, but I'll give you one alternate explanation:
* it begins "in that day"
linking it to the events of chapter 12 - perhaps you can describe how those events could possibly refer to witnesses in the 20th Century?
* it speaks of a well being opened to the house of David - this would seem to be a well of water
for purification from uncleanness as per (for instance ) the law of the red heifer in Numbers 19.
* this well has already been opened unto the Gentiles in Jesus Christ (1 Cor. 1:30-31), but in the future will be opened unto the house of
Israel after they recognise their Messiah.
